O is the center of the circle. Assume that lines that appear to be tangent are tangent. What is the value of x?

Answer:

(A) x=61^{\circ}

Step-by-step explanation:

Given: O is the center of the circle and ∠OPQ=29°.

To find: The value of x.

Solution:

We know that A tangent to a circle forms a right angle with the circle's radius, at the point of contact of the tangent, therefore ∠OQP=90°.

Now, using the angle sum property in ΔOPQ, we ahve

{\angle}OPQ+{\angle}PQO+{\angle}QOP=180^{\circ}

Substituting the given values, we get

⇒29^{\circ}+90^{\circ}+x=180^{\circ}

⇒119^{\circ}+x=180^{\circ}

⇒x=61^{\circ}

Hence, the value of x is 61 degrees.

Thus, option A is correct.
